In a destroyed, radioactive world the only place left for humans is a giant concrete dome.  It's a perfect world: They, a group of a few people, direct everyone's life and make the society working. They also create new humans without a special gen, the cruelty gen. That guarantees that humanity never starts a war again. When Shai is chosen to become one of Them, she first can't believe her luck. But soon she has to discover that it isn't all in harmony under the dome ... I hope you like this story :)
